    • A microphone has a housing (9) defining an acoustic hole (99) and having inner faces. The microphone includes a MEMS capacitor (1) secured to and electrically connected with a first face (6) of the inner faces of the housing (9), the first face defining the acoustic hole (99), a detecting circuit (7) secured to and electrically connected with a second face (8) of the inner faces of the housing (9), the second face (8) being not adjacent the first face (6), the detecting circuit (7) detecting at least a change in the electrostatic capacity of the MEMS capacitor (1). The microphone further includes a flexible substrate (4) secured to the first face (6) and the second face (8) and disposed under a bent state inside the housing (9). The flexible substrate (4) establishes electrical connection between the MEMS capacitor (1) and the detecting circuit (7) via a wire electrically connecting the first face (6) and the second face (8).
    • 麦克风具有限定声孔(99)并具有内表面的外壳(9)。 麦克风包括固定到壳体(9)的内表面的第一面(6)并与之电连接的MEMS电容器(1),第一面限定声孔(99),检测电路(7)固定 与壳体(9)的内表面的第二面(8)电连接,第二面(8)不与第一面(6)相邻,检测电路(7)至少检测到 MEMS电容器(1)的静电容量。 麦克风还包括固定到第一面(6)和第二面(8)并且在弯曲状态下设置在壳体(9)内的柔性基底(4)。 柔性基板(4)通过电连接第一面(6)和第二面(8)的导线在MEMS电容器(1)和检测电路(7)之间建立电连接。
